在区块链的世界里,交易费用是用户进行各种操作时不可避免的一个因素。尤其是在进行跨链交易时,矿工费的准确...
tpWallet API接口是一种应用程序接口,允许开发者与tpWallet数字钱包进行交互。它支持多种功能,包括账户管理、充值、提现、交易记录查询等。通过TPWallet API,开发者可以在自己的应用程序中集成数字钱包功能,从而提高用户的支付便利性,降低开发成本。
tpWallet API接口主要通过HTTP请求与tpWallet服务器进行通信。开发者通过发送请求来获取数据或执行某些操作,服务器返回结果并将其以JSON格式传输。API的设计遵循RESTful架构原则,确保其简洁性和易用性。
使用tpWallet API接口的优势包括:
tpWallet API接口提供的主要功能包括:
开发者在使用tpWallet API接口时,需要:
tpWallet API在安全性方面采取了多种措施:
在使用tpWallet API接口时,开发者可能会遇到一些问题,以下是五个常见的问题及解决方案:
API调用失败的情况通常会返回错误代码和描述信息。开发者需要根据错误代码进行排查。常见的错误包括请求参数不合法、网络连接失败、权限不足等。建议开发者在实现时增加错误处理机制,确保用户得到友好的反馈。
例如,如果出现“401 Unauthorized”错误,表明API密钥不正确,开发者需要核对密钥或重新生成;如果是“400 Bad Request”,检查参数格式是否符合API要求。此外,开发者可以通过日志记录请求信息,帮助分析问题。
交易安全性是数字钱包开发中的重要考量。使用tpWallet API接口时,开发者应遵循安全开发的最佳实践:确保所有数据传输通过HTTPS进行,以防止中间人攻击;定期更新API密钥,防止密钥被泄露;在代码中实现适当的输入验证和输出编码,以防止SQL注入等攻击。
除此之外,开发者可以在交易过程中引入用户身份验证措施,例如二次验证、短信验证码等,进一步提升安全性。
tpWallet API接口的综合文档通常会在tpWallet的官方网站上发布。开发者在注册成为tpWallet开发者后,将获得访问API文档的权限。
文档中会详细列出各个接口的功能、请求参数、返回值及示例代码,开发者应仔细阅读,确保对API的熟悉程度。同时,tpWallet可能会在其开发者论坛或社区页面提供案例分享和常见问题解答,帮助开发者更好地使用API接口。
监控API的使用情况对于运营和维护至关重要。开发者可以利用tpWallet提供的API使用统计功能,实时查看API的调用次数、成功率等信息。此外,开发者可以在自己的应用中集成日志记录功能,记录每次API调用的相关信息,如请求时间、响应时间、结果等。
通过这些监控手段,开发者可以及时发现问题并API的使用,提高整体系统的稳定性和用户体验。
如果开发者在使用tpWallet API接口时遇到技术问题,可以通过以下几种方式寻求支持:
以上就是关于tpWallet API接口的全面介绍,以及一些相关的常见问题解答。希望对开发者使用tpWallet API接口有所帮助。